         Re: Cathedral of Ice - In the ABS! (Posted for Brad Hamilton) —Brad Hamilton
     Hi, Most of the clear curved panels came from 6 copies of Breezeway Cafe. The straight clear panels came from LEGO parts packs. The rest of the bricks came from various sets as well as BrickLink. For example, almost all the 1x1x1 round white bricks (...) (22 years ago, 20-Mar-02, to lugnet.town)
